异色瓢虫生物生态学研究进展

摘    要:原产于亚洲的异色瓢虫Harmonia axyridis Pallas(Coleoptera:Coccinellidae)]是最重要的捕食性瓢虫种类之一,被广泛应用于农林业害虫的生物防治.本文综合分析了国内外近几十年对异色瓢虫的研究成果,对其重要的生物学及生态学特性进行了归纳,主要涉及生活史、繁殖行为及策略、捕食行为和自残行为等,分析了相关研究对其应用前景的影响.基于异色瓢虫的人工饲养、农药交互作用以及入侵生态影响等的总结,提出了预防异色瓢虫造成生态不平衡的具体措施.

Research progress on biology and ecology of Harmonia axyridis Pallas (Coleoptera: Coccinellidae)

Abstract:Harmonia axyridis Pallas(Coleoptera:Coccinellidae)with its native in Asia is one of the most important predatory ladybird beetles,and used worldwide as a biological control agent.This paper summarized the recent decades research progress at home and abroad on its life history,reproductive strategies,and predatory and cannibalism behaviors,and analysed the prospects of its utilization.Based on the review of its artificial reproduction,insecticide interaction,and impact as an invasive species,some useful measures were suggested to prevent the beetle from its potential risk to ecological banlance.
